Top 5 Co-op Games in Germany Q1 2023: Performance Insights

In the first quarter of 2023, the top five co-op games on a unified platform in Germany exhibited varying trends in downloads, revenue, and active users. Below is a detailed look at the performance of each game, based on data from Sensor Tower.

Ludo Club・Fun Dice Board Game by Moonfrog saw fluctuating metrics throughout the quarter. Weekly revenue peaked at around $14.5K in early January but showed a gradual decline, settling at approximately $10.9K by the end of March. Downloads experienced a significant spike to 240K in the first week of January before dropping to a more stable range of 24K to 28K weekly. Active users followed a similar trend, starting at 55.2K in early January and decreasing to around 27.5K by the end of the quarter.

Roblox from Roblox Corporation maintained strong performance metrics. Weekly revenue started at about $1M in late December, saw a dip to $590K in early January, and stabilized around $380K to $410K towards the end of the quarter. Downloads showed a slight decline from 74.5K to around 50K weekly. Active users remained robust, hovering between 2.2M and 2.4M throughout the quarter.

Township by Playrix demonstrated consistent performance. Weekly revenue ranged from $380K to $630K, with a notable peak of $607K in early March. Downloads varied between 23K and 46K weekly, while active users remained relatively stable, fluctuating between 240K and 280K.

Among Us! from InnerSloth LLC saw modest performance metrics. Weekly revenue ranged from $459 to $1.1K, with minor fluctuations. Downloads remained steady, averaging around 27K to 46K weekly. Active users ranged from 86K to 144K, showing some variability over the quarter.

Survivor!.io by HABBY had a dynamic quarter. Weekly revenue started at $130K in late December and showed a gradual decline to around $66.5K by the end of March. Downloads varied from 20K to 40K weekly, while active users ranged between 180K and 250K, with some fluctuations.
